Essential Skills for Content Marketing Success

The Professional Certificate in Content Marketing Case Studies is designed to provide you with a robust set of skills that are crucial for thriving in the content marketing world. These skills are not just theoretical but are grounded in practical applications that you can immediately apply in your work.

# 1. Content Strategy Development

One of the most critical aspects of content marketing is creating a compelling content strategy. This involves understanding your target audience, setting clear objectives, and aligning your marketing goals with your overall business strategy. The certificate program teaches you how to develop a content calendar, define KPIs, and measure the success of your content initiatives. By learning to craft a solid content strategy, you can ensure that your efforts are focused and effective.

# 2. SEO and Technical Knowledge

Search engine optimization (SEO) is a fundamental part of content marketing. The program equips you with the technical knowledge necessary to optimize your content for search engines. You'll learn about on-page and off-page SEO techniques, keyword research, and how to improve site speed and mobile usability. These skills are essential for increasing your content's visibility and driving organic traffic to your website.

# 3. Content Creation and Curation

Effective content marketing involves creating high-quality, engaging content that resonates with your audience. The certificate program provides you with the tools and techniques to create compelling content in various formats, from blog posts and videos to infographics and podcasts. Additionally, you'll learn how to curate content from reputable sources to enhance your brand's credibility and provide value to your audience.

# 4. Analytics and Data-Driven Decision Making

Data is the backbone of content marketing success. The program teaches you how to use analytics tools to track the performance of your content and make data-driven decisions. You'll learn to interpret metrics such as engagement rates, bounce rates, and conversion rates to refine your content strategy and improve your results.

Best Practices for Content Marketing

Beyond the technical skills, the Professional Certificate in Content Marketing Case Studies also imparts best practices that can help you navigate the ever-evolving landscape of content marketing. These best practices are not just about following trends but about adopting a strategic mindset that keeps your content marketing efforts relevant and effective.

# 1. Consistency is Key

Consistency in your content marketing efforts is crucial. The program emphasizes the importance of maintaining a regular publishing schedule and delivering high-quality content. Consistency helps build trust with your audience and keeps your brand top of mind.

# 2. Focus on Quality Over Quantity

While it's tempting to publish as much content as possible, the quality of your content is more important than the quantity. The program teaches you to prioritize creating valuable, informative, and engaging content that provides real value to your audience. Quality content not only attracts and retains readers but also builds a loyal following.

# 3. Engage with Your Audience

Content marketing is not just about pushing content out to your audience; it's also about engaging with them. The program encourages you to use social media, comments sections, and other platforms to foster conversations with your audience. Engaging with your audience can help you understand their needs and preferences, leading to more effective content marketing strategies.
